Late Fees Suspended for Sewer and Solid Waste

Continues through end of May 2020.

  
SPOKANE COUNTY, March 31, 2020 – The Spokane County Board of Commissioners has unanimously approved a resolution suspending the accrual of late fees, penalties and interest on unpaid charges for both solid waste and sewer billing. The suspension will be in effect for a three-month period that includes March, April and May.

Environmental Services Director Kevin Cooke made the recommendation to the BoCC, citing the hardships confronting some county residents during the Governor’s “Stay Home, Stay Healthy” order. “Many of the families and business we serve are facing a financial crisis because of lost business or unemployment. This is an opportunity to help lighten their burden and stay Inland Strong,” Cooke said.

During an average month, the department collects approximately $55,000 in late fees and penalties. The three-month suspension could mean a loss of up $165,000 for the county.

About Spokane County
Spokane County government serves more than 500,000 citizens and 13 municipal jurisdictions, making it the fourth largest county in the State of Washington.  For more information, visit www.spokanecounty.org, like us on Facebook, or follow us on Twitter.
